Topics Covered
- 1. Introduction to Electric Infrastructure: Learners will understand the basic components and systems of electric infrastructure, including power generation, transmission, and distribution networks. They will gain foundational knowledge to analyze and assess the vulnerability of these systems.
- 2. Risk Management in Electric Infrastructure: This module covers the identification, assessment, and mitigation of risks in electric infrastructure. Learners will develop skills in conducting risk assessments and creating actionable risk management plans.
- 3. Cybersecurity for Electric Infrastructure: Learners will explore the vulnerabilities associated with cybersecurity in electric infrastructure and learn strategies to enhance security measures. Practical skills include implementing security protocols and conducting penetration testing.
- 4. Physical Security Measures: This module focuses on physical security threats to electric infrastructure, such as sabotage and natural disasters. Learners will learn how to implement protective measures and conduct vulnerability assessments.
- 5. Regulatory Compliance and Industry Standards: Learners will study the regulatory frameworks and industry standards relevant to electric infrastructure. They will gain knowledge on how to ensure compliance and maintain regulatory standards.
- 6. Advanced Threat Analysis: This module delves into advanced threat scenarios and analytical techniques used to identify and mitigate complex threats to electric infrastructure. Learners will develop skills in threat intelligence and forensic analysis.
- 7. Resilience Planning for Electric Infrastructure: Learners will learn how to develop and implement resilience plans to ensure that electric infrastructure can withstand and recover from disruptions. Practical skills include risk mitigation and recovery planning.
- 8. Electric Infrastructure Maintenance and Operations: This module covers best practices in the maintenance and operations of electric infrastructure to prevent vulnerabilities. Learners will gain hands-on experience in operational procedures and maintenance schedules.
- 9. Leadership and Decision-Making in Crisis Situations: Learners will explore leadership strategies and decision-making processes in crisis situations affecting electric infrastructure. Practical skills include crisis management and communication under pressure.
- 10. Future Trends in Electric Infrastructure Security: This module examines emerging trends and technologies in electric infrastructure security, including smart grid technologies and IoT integration. Learners will learn how to adapt to and leverage these trends for security enhancement.
